Depth of Discharge
One crucial but often overlooked feature when choosing a solar battery for lights is the depth of discharge (DoD). Think of DoD as how much of the battery’s energy you can safely use before it throws a tantrum. A higher DoD means more flexibility, allowing you to tap into a larger portion of the stored energy without damaging the battery. This is especially vital when your solar battery for lights needs to power your garden illumination through cloudy days or unexpected gloomy spells.
Many solar batteries boast impressive DoD ratings—sometimes up to 80% or more. But beware of the sneaky trade-offs: batteries with higher DoD often come with a steeper price tag or shorter cycle lifespan. To keep your outdoor lighting shining bright without breaking the bank, consider the balance between DoD and longevity.
When selecting a solar battery for lights, pay attention to the manufacturer’s specifications on DoD and how it aligns with your lighting demands. Size and Compatibility
Choosing the right solar battery for lights hinges on size and compatibility—crucial factors that can make or break your outdoor illumination experience. A battery that is too small may struggle to power your lighting system during long, cloudy nights, while an oversized unit could lead to unnecessary costs and inefficiencies. The key lies in accurately assessing your energy demands and ensuring the solar battery for lights aligns seamlessly with your existing solar setup.
For optimal performance, consider the physical dimensions of the battery. It should fit comfortably within your designated space without compromising accessibility or airflow. Compatibility isn’t solely about size; it also involves electrical parameters such as voltage, current, and connector types. Ensuring these elements match your current system prevents compatibility issues that could impair functionality or reduce lifespan.
When evaluating options, pay close attention to the following:
- The battery’s capacity relative to your lighting load and nightly usage
- Voltage compatibility with your solar panel and lighting system
- Connector types and wiring standards for seamless integration

Routine Maintenance and Inspection
Maintaining a solar battery for lights is as much an act of reverence as it is of practicality. Regular inspection ensures that your system remains a beacon rather than a flickering shadow of its potential. Over time, dirt, dust, and debris can compromise the efficiency of your solar battery for lights, diminishing its capacity to store energy effectively. A simple wipe down of the solar panels and check of connections can rejuvenate its performance, extending its lifespan and safeguarding your investment.
To optimise longevity, consider implementing a routine that includes:
- Periodic cleaning of solar panels to remove debris and optimise sunlight absorption.
- Inspection of wiring and connection points for corrosion or wear.
- Monitoring the state of charge and discharge cycles, ensuring they remain within recommended parameters.
